Ticket: Per-tenant rate quotas double-counting retries

So, a few tenants on the Bramblewick plan are hitting their hourly quota way earlier than expected. Turns out the quota counter increments on client retries even when the original request succeeded — so flaky networks basically burn quota twice. Support folks: if a tenant complains about premature 429s, check their retry volume before bumping limits. Fix is in review; workaround is a temporary 20% quota bump via the admin panel. Affected gateway build is noted below.

session token of kagup-hahaf = htk3_2b8

Subject: Nightly reindex — Brightquill search

On-call: the 02:00 reindex of the Brightquill catalogue now runs on the Oakmere cluster. Expect elevated CPU until roughly 03:30. If the job stalls past 04:00, kill it and rerun with the half-batch flag; do not restart the query nodes. Alerts route to the usual channel. The job runs against the build identified below.

pipeline stamp: htk4_66df

### Changelog — Driftbell Alert Deduplicator v2.4

Renamed: DEDUP_WINDOW_SECS is now DRIFTBELL_DEDUP_WINDOW_SECS to match our namespacing convention. The old name is honored until v3.0 with a startup warning. If you're onboarding, update any local env files you copied from the contractor starter kit — the sample there still uses the old key. While editing, also confirm the broker credential is present; add it on the next line after this sentence.

env line for kadup-tajep: LEDGER_TOKEN13=273d61bdbefd6

## Further Reading

If you've made it this far into the ReminderPing docs, nice work. This job sends appointment nudges for Maplebrook Clinic patients every morning at 6:15, and most support tickets boil down to either a skipped run or a timezone mixup. Before escalating anything to the Orchard team, skim the troubleshooting checklist and the retry policy notes — they answer about 90% of questions. The full runbook, including how to replay a missed batch safely, lives on our internal wiki page here.

wiki page, kahog-hahig: https://vault.zemvargrid.internal/display/deploy/repo/settings/merge_requests/job/settings/6f3b933774dbc5320a4daa18